- lay out[lay out]definition
- spread something out to its full extent, especially so that it can be seen:"the police were insisting that suitcases should be opened and their contents laid out"
- construct or arrange buildings or gardens according to a plan:"they proceeded to lay out a new town"
- arrange and present material for printing and publication:"the brochure is beautifully laid out"
- explain something clearly and carefully:"we need a paper laying out our priorities"
- prepare someone for burial after death:"they laid him out in the cabin in a big wooden box"
- informalknock someone unconscious:"he was lucky that the punch didn't lay him out"
- informalspend a sum of money:"look at the money I had to lay out for your uniform"
nounlay-out (noun)- the way in which the parts of something are arranged or laid out:"changing the layout of the ground floor"
- the way in which text or pictures are set out on a page:"the layout is uncluttered and the illustrations are helpful"
- the process of setting out material on a page or in a work:"doing layout for newspapers and magazines"
- a thing arranged or set out in a particular way:"a model railroad layout"
- (in diving and gymnastics) a position in which the body is extended, the head upright, the legs held straight and together, and the arms held out to the sides.
